A northwest Iowa man is dead after an early morning snowmobiling accident Tuesday.The O’Brien County Sheriff says the accident happened around 4 a-m near the town of Hartley. 47-year-old Randall Graves of Hartley lost control of the snowmobile, which went airborne as he was crossing a gravel road. It crashed in a field. Graves died later at the Spencer Hospital.
